Hey all,
I made it through Ivan. I still don't have power, but my house and everything is fine. I evacuated north to Birmingham to ride out the storm. It wasn't too bad up there, but the 4 hour trip took 7 hours!!!! Stop and go traffic for hours and hours.
Without power, the heat is really getting tiresome. I know all of the power guys are working hard to get everything fixed. I've got is great compared to some of the folks east of here. Baldwin County Alabama and the Pensacola, FL area were hit HARD. In many places, there's nothing left.
